Mastering the Esper Progression System

The core character development mechanics rely on bonding your party members with magical artifacts known as Espers. Equipping these entities grants characters specific attribute bonuses during level progression and teaches them powerful spell rosters over time. Distributing these entities strategically across your roster allows for diverse combat roles and highly customized builds.

Certain rare Espers are tucked away inside obscure side objectives or require specific conversational choices to acquire. Gathering the complete collection dramatically increases your overall tactical flexibility during the final battle sequences. Investing time into learning top-tier magic guarantees that your favorite heroes can easily handle the hardest dynamic encounters.

The Absolute Pinnacle of Global Mobility

At the highest level of matchmaking, characters who can ignore traditional physical obstacles command the entire environment. The Nurse remains the undisputed queen of spatial control because her blink ability allows her to cross vast distances instantly. This mechanical advantage ensures that survivors are never truly safe, regardless of how far apart their objectives are located.

Similarly, The Blight utilizes incredible rushing speed to bounce across landscapes within seconds. This extreme level of high-speed traversal forces survivors off objectives rapidly and punishes any greed during repair sequences. These two characters define the competitive meta because their kit minimizes the time spent searching for targets between generators.

Excellent Territorial and Teleportation Control

Directly below the top tier are killers who utilize mechanical teleportation systems to control specific zones. The Nightmare can manifest directly at unfinished generators, providing immediate macro presence that interrupts progress. This mechanic forces survivors to constantly monitor their surroundings or risk a sudden, lethal interruption.

Characters like The Onryo and The Dredge also excel by moving through environmental markers like televisions or lockers scattered across the trial space. While they require pre-existing infrastructure to travel, their ability to appear anywhere on the map keeps pressure high throughout the match. Utilizing these unique powers efficiently turns the entire trial area into a dangerous maze for the survivors.

Passive Slowdown and Trap Subversion

Not all macro pressure requires physical movement, as some characters rely on environmental management to slow down the game. The Pig utilizes reverse bear traps to force survivors away from generators and into searching jigsaw boxes. This built-in mechanic naturally delays the objective timeline without requiring the killer to actively patrol every corner.

Additionally, setup characters like The Trapper and The Hag restrict safe movement pathways by placing hidden hazards in high-traffic loops. While they lack instantaneous movement across long distances, their established networks can completely shut down entire quadrants of the map. Survivors must move cautiously through these zones, which naturally decreases their overall efficiency.

Low Mobility and Direct Chase Focus

At the bottom of the rankings are characters who possess zero mechanical traversal options and must walk everywhere normally. The Clown and The Deathslinger excel at ending individual interactions quickly but struggle significantly against distributed generator pressure. If survivors split up effectively on opposite sides of the trial, these killers spend too much time traveling between targets.

Overcoming these inherent mobility weaknesses requires specific perk configurations designed to block objectives or regress progress remotely. Without these mechanical aids, standard walking killers can easily find themselves outpaced by efficient teams. The Core Actions of Every Betting Round

Every active hand requires participants to make sequential choices based on the strength of their cards and the behavior of their opponents. The most passive option available is to check, which passes the decision to the next person without adding any chips to the pot. This choice is only valid if no prior wagers have been made during the current street of play.

When a player wishes to challenge the table, they will introduce a bet, establishing a new baseline amount that others must meet. To remain in the running, subsequent players must call by matching that exact amount, or choose to fold and surrender their cards. Those holding superior cards or attempting a deception may decide to raise, increasing the financial stakes for everyone else.

The Structural Foundations of the Pot

Before any standard cards are distributed by the dealer, the rules mandate specific contributions to incentivize competitive play. The total collection of chips contested in a single round is universally known as the pot, which grows with every strategic decision. To kickstart this fund, forced wagers called blinds are collected from the two seats immediately to the left of the dealer button.

Tactical Concepts and Deceptions

Beyond the fundamental mechanics of betting, advanced language describes the psychological maneuvers that define high-level competitive play. A bluff represents one of the most famous tactics, occurring when a participant makes aggressive wagers with an inferior hand to force better cards out. This approach relies heavily on maintaining a credible table image and reading opponent tendencies accurately.

Conversely, a slow play involves checking or simply calling with an exceptionally strong hand to conceal its true value. This method aims to lure unsuspecting opponents into committing more chips before the final showdown takes place. Balancing these deceptive methods is crucial for keeping your strategy unpredictable over long sessions.

Managing the Elements of Chance

Even with flawless execution and strategic foresight, the element of mathematical variance remains an inherent part of the card experience. The term bad beat describes a painful scenario where a highly favored hand loses to an opponent who catches a highly unlikely card. Recognizing this concept helps players maintain emotional control when probabilities do not align in their favor.

Advanced Phrases for Professional Play

Beyond the basic maneuvers, elite competitors utilize complex concepts like range advantage to dictate the daily flow of the session. This advanced term describes a situation where one player's overall collection of possible cards is mathematically superior to their opponent's range. Leveraging this conceptual knowledge allows you to apply maximum pressure even when your current holding is completely weak.

Another crucial phrase every serious student must learn is the blocker, which refers to holding key cards that reduce your opponent's combinations. By utilizing these blockers effectively, you can execute daring moves with a much higher mathematical probability of success. Incorporating these advanced phrases into your regular vocabulary completely transforms your tactical approach during critical hands.

Analyzing Sizing and Frequency Metrics

Executing a flawless move requires a deep understanding of bet sizing and how it tells a story to the rest of the table. Modern players often discuss polarization, a strategy where your bets represent either absolute premium holdings or complete air. Choosing the correct sizing ensures that your opponents face an incredibly difficult decision every single time they choose to call.

Furthermore, maintaining the correct frequency prevents observant opponents from easily picking up patterns in your playing style. If you attempt these maneuvers too frequently, the table will quickly adapt and exploit your overly aggressive tendencies. Striking the perfect balance between value and deception is what separates casual participants from seasoned professionals.

The Core Mechanics of Digital Randomness

At the heart of every digital lottery or promotional giveaway sits a piece of software known as a random number generator. These systems utilize sophisticated mathematical algorithms to produce unpredictable sequences that determine the final outcomes. This ensures that previous results do not influence future selections, maintaining absolute independence for every draw executed.

True mathematical randomness is difficult to achieve purely through software, which is why developers use specialized seed values. These seeds are often derived from unpredictable physical inputs, such as system clock fractions or hardware activity, to eliminate any potential patterns.
